2011 Supreme(Mad) 611

R.SUDHAKAR
Management of M/s. A. M. Sekar & Company rep. by its Partner A. M. Sekar S/o. Muthu Valavandhan – Appellant
Versus
B. Usha – Respondent


Advocates:
Advocate Appeared:
For the Petitioner:B. Ramamoorthy, Advocate.
For the Respondents:R1, J. Franklin, Advocate, R2, L.S.M. Hasan Fizal, Government Advocate.

Judgment :-

1. The writ petition has been filed to call for the records to the order of the Deputy Commissioner of Workmens' Compensation of Labour, Coimbatore, the 2nd respondent herein, dated 10.09.2007 made in I.A.No.7 of 2006 in W.C.No.70 of 2004 and to quash the same.

2. The first respondent suffered by some injury on 16.10.2003. She made a claim against the present writ petitioner before the Deputy Commissioner of Workmens' Compensation of Labour, Coimbatore, the second respondent herein in W.C.No.70 of 2004. The said claim petition came to be dismissed on 30.05.2005 holding that she is not an employer in the petitioner company and she was working under M/s.M.N. & M.S.Traders, Coimbatore and therefore, she should approach proper person.

3. Realising the mistake, she filed an I.A.No.7 of 2005, before the Deputy Commissioner of Workmens' Compensation of Labour, Coimbatore, for condonation of delay in filing the application. The said application was allowed on 10.09.2007.
